Former Oprah OWN Employee Files Sex Discrimination Lawsuit
Some negative press has hit Oprah Winfrey’s OWN Network. Reportedly, one of her former employees, has filed a sex discrimination lawsuit against her network. A woman named Carolyn Hommel, who is the former Senior Director of Scheduling and Acquisitions, claims she lost her job with the company because she got pregnant. According to court documents, she was hired in 2010 had consistently high performance reviews before she had to take medical leave. After returning to work, the woman allegs that she was passed over for a higher position when her superior fabricated a performance review. She is now seeking unspecified damages. There has been no statement issued about the lawsuit by the network or Oprah’s camp.
